Computational Sensing Using Low-Cost and Mobile Plasmonic Readers Designed by Machine Learning

Plasmonic sensors have been used for a wide-range of biological and chemical sensing applications. Emerging nano-fabrication techniques have enabled these sensors to be cost-effectively mass-manufactured onto various types of substrates.
